      The 3DS version of 3 G came out two days off from a year before the Wii U version. The Wii U version also has the same underwater controls as the 3DS version, you're just more likely to have a right stick than on 3DS, especially in 2013.
      However, if you were to compare 3 G/Ultimate's underwater controls to Tri's underwater controls, then yes they did handle them slightly better on the Wii if you changed a setting in the options menu allowing diving and surfacing through the ZL and ZR buttons, otherwise they are the exact same. This option was not available in 3 G/Ultimate for either the 3DS models or extensions that give ZL/ZR buttons or the Wii U, for whatever reason.

    I feel so validated on gigginox, lol. I *really* don't understand how anyone ever liked fighting that thing over Khezu, like "oh no, he screams a lot, how terrible." Meanwhile gigginox is just poison and giggi hell. Coming from an all-rounder perspective, fighting gigginox with melee is *ass,* especially at the point when you encounter it in village quests. Regardless of what weapon you take, you likely don't have green sharpness, and the only real weak spot is the pivoting head. The wings are just in the way enough to make this a major problem for most wide swinging weapons, leaving you with very precise, carefully timed pokes...and then gigginox just flips around and you're poisoned again.
